1. Start with Greenbriar’s exact geographic relationship

The available Census record identifies Greenbriar as a CDP in Fairfax County, Virginia. That distinction matters when a firm describes where it serves. Greenbriar is not interchangeable with Fairfax County, the Washington metropolitan area, Virginia, households, or individual clients. A page that treats those places as identical can create confusion for both readers and search systems. The population estimate supplies context only; it does not show that residents need a particular legal service or that a particular query is commercially valuable.

Recommended approach

Review every location statement on your website. Decide whether Greenbriar is a primary service location, one community within a broader Fairfax County practice area, or a location mentioned alongside other Virginia service areas. Use that decision to shape page scope rather than creating geographic claims that the firm cannot support.

2. Match answer-ready pages to real legal questions

Bosseo describes AI SEO as an approach built around pages that directly answer client questions in a clear, quotable format. For a Greenbriar-serving firm, the useful question is not simply whether a page contains the word “Greenbriar.” It is whether the page explains a real legal issue, identifies the firm’s relevant practice, and makes the geographic relationship clear without overstating local facts. Content should be accurate, relevant, and original. Google’s guidance states that scaled content still needs original value, accuracy, and relevance; automation does not guarantee crawling, indexing, or visibility.

Recommended approach

Build the review around the questions your firm is prepared to answer. Check whether each important page explains the legal topic, who the firm serves, what the next conversation involves, and what the firm can substantiate. Do not treat a large number of pages as proof of quality or expected inquiries.

4. Evaluate visibility without treating population as demand

A population estimate can help a firm describe the size of the named community, but it cannot answer whether people use AI tools for legal questions, which practices they need, how many firms compete, or how many inquiries a page may produce. That limitation is especially important for a Greenbriar page because a CDP’s population is not a count of households with legal matters or a forecast of clients. Bosseo’s public page describes coverage across Google and AI tools including ChatGPT, Gemini, Perplexity, and Claude, but no search engine guarantees that a firm will be cited or visible.

Recommended approach

Separate three questions in your review: Can the firm be understood? Can the firm’s information be verified? Can qualified inquiries be distinguished from general traffic? Use observations from search and AI tools as dated context, then measure what changes rather than presenting them as forecasts.

5. Connect AI visibility to qualified inquiries

Bosseo lists ROI Dashboard and Lead Attribution among its law-firm products and describes tracking for rankings, leads, calls, and sources on its public page. Those capabilities are relevant only if the firm first defines what counts as a qualified inquiry. A Greenbriar reference alone does not establish that a caller has a viable matter, fits the practice, or became a client. Population does not establish those outcomes either.

Recommended approach

Before selecting a measurement approach, agree on the fields the firm needs to review: source, location stated by the prospective client, practice area, contact outcome, and qualification status. Confirm what can be measured and how the firm will distinguish an AI-referred conversation from other discovery paths. Do not use visibility as a substitute for intake quality.
